Attracts Hummingbirds Naturally Hibiscus flowers are vibrant and rich in nectar, mimicking the natural feeding sources hummingbirds seek out, increasing the likelihood of visits.
Enhances Feeder Appeal The bright colors of hibiscus flowers, especially red or pink, catch a hummingbird’s eye, making your feeder more attractive than surrounding plants.
Provides a Natural Nectar Source Hibiscus flowers produce fresh nectar, complementing the artificial solution in your feeder and offering hummingbirds a diverse food source.
Encourages Frequent Visits By adding hibiscus flowers, you create an inviting spot where hummingbirds feel more comfortable returning repeatedly.
Boosts Aesthetic Appeal Placing hibiscus flowers near your feeder enhances the beauty of your yard, creating a lush and colorful environment.
Supports Pollination While feeding on the hibiscus, hummingbirds aid in pollination, contributing to a healthier garden ecosystem.
Easy to Replace and Maintain Hibiscus flowers are simple to replace as they fade, ensuring your feeder area stays fresh, vibrant, and inviting for hummingbirds.
